What are Populations?
Populations are segments of data from your data source. These Populations align with key stages in your funnel, such as prospects, open opportunities, and customers.

Create a Population
Click on Data from the navigation menu, select Populations from the dropdown options.
On this page, you'll see the three Standard Populations:
Customer
Open Opportunities
Prospects
Each standard population has a Create button next to it. Click Create to begin setting up that Population.
This will take you to the Population Builder area:
Add Population name
Add Optional Population description
Select CSV Upload from the Data Source menu
Under File the Name will be pre-filled base on the CSV file you uploaded or you can click the drop-down menu to select a different file
Click Continue.
To add filters, click the drop-down menu to Add Table Filters.
You will be able to preview the Population or save the Population by selecting the appropriate button.
Click Save Population when done.

Manage Populations
Select Data from the navigation bar and Populations from the dropdown options.
For each Population, you can:
Click Edit to open the Population Builder and adjust filters
Click the three dots to adjust: sharing, duplicate or delete the population or export
Click the pencil icon next to Sharing Settings to adjust
